From e757e3e198795bfc56a28b41c494bcb27c0ee2ab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Alexander Duyck Date: Thu, 31 Jan 2013 07:43:22 +0000 Subject: ixgbevf: Make next_to_watch a pointer and adjust memory barriers to avoid races This change is meant to address several race issues that become possible because next_to_watch could possibly be set to a value that shows that the descriptor is done when it is not. In order to correct that we instead make next_to_watch a pointer that is set to NULL during cleanup, and set to the eop_desc after the descriptor rings have been written. To enforce proper ordering the next_to_watch pointer is not set until after a wmb writing the values to the last descriptor in a transmit. In order to guarantee that the descriptor is not read until after the eop_desc we use the read_barrier_depends which is only really necessary on the alpha architecture.
